Q: what is the normal glucos rage

I am 67 active no diabetes in my immediate family.  my glucos level at one reading was 6.7 I brought it down to 6.4 2 or 3 months later.  Am I in the safe range?

Hey Kathleen, I think you're referring to the HbA1C test.

  • HbA1C = <6.0 is normal (good for long term damage analysis).

The best advice that I can give you is to go through a glucose tolerance test. Of all of the tests that you go through, this is the litmus test for pre-diabetes.

 

This will give you your answer.
